[0009]The primary objective of the present invention is to provide a knife sharpener, particularly to a knife sharpener, wherein a high-speed running grinding wheel assembly is driven by motor power to perform grinding operation. The grinding surface of an annular-shaped grinding disc contacts one side of the cutting edge of a knife at two contacting areas to perform grinding operation, meanwhile, the tapered grinding surface of a grinding awl contacts the other side of the cutting edge of the knife at one contacting area to perform grinding operation. By such a manner, the grinding disc and the grinding awl can prevent the knife from excessively shaking and improve the stability of the operation.
[0010]The secondary objective is to provide a knife sharpener, when the knife is placed in the working channel between the edge of the grinding disc and the grinding awl, the cutting edge can push the grinding disc slightly outward to enlarge the space between the grinding disc and the grinding awl, a thin cutting edge makes a narrow space, and a thick cutting edge makes a wide space. In addition, the awl of the tapered grinding surface of the grinding awl can keep the cutting edge from overly moving downwards. In other words, the space of the working channel can cooperate with the awl of the tapered grinding surface to deal with cutting edge with different thickness, so that when cutting edge of knives with different thickness is to be ground, it can properly contact the grinding disc and the grinding awl.

Problems solved by technology

When using the conventional knife sharpener to perform grinding operation, the grinding wheel cannot simultaneously grind the both sides of a knife.

[0023]The present invention will be clearer from the following description when viewed together with the accompanying drawings, which show, for purpose of illustrations only, the preferred embodiment in accordance with the present invention.

[0024]Referring to FIGS. 2-10, a knife sharpener in accordance with a preferred embodiment of the present invention is capable of sharpening the cutting edge 71 of a knife 70, and the cutting edge 71 includes a first side 711 and a second side 712. The knife sharpener comprises a base 20, a motor 30, a grinding wheel assembly 40, a rotary shaft 50 and two springs 60, 62.

[0025]The base 20 is defined with a receiving space 21 for installation of the grinding assembly. Three restricting ribs 22 for fixing the grinding assembly are distantly formed in the inner surface of the receiving space 21. Abstract

A knife sharpener comprises a base, a motor, a grinding wheel assembly, a rotary shaft and two springs. The working channel between the edge of the grinding disc and the grinding awl is automatically adjustable to accommodate different blade of different thickness. When the knife sharpener performs grinding operation, the grinding wheel assembly can simultaneously grind both cutting sides of the knife. In addition, the knife can be clamped firmly through the three contacting areas of the grinding disc, the grinding awl, and the cutting edge, so that the operation of knife grinding can be successfully performed.
